Thomas Jefferson was not simply a classically educated gentleman of his time. He had far exceptionally far-ranging interests, was a dedicated amateur musician, and drew up plans to build an ambitious art collection at Monticello while still in his twenties. In the spirit of our founder, the arts are moving to center stage at U.Va. Alumni at Reunions Weekend 2008 received an update on the University's ambitious arts campaign, and the panel includes: Tom Bloom, chair of the drama department; Larry Goedde, chair of the art department; Bruce Holsinger, chair of the music department; and Elizabeth Turner, vice provost for the arts. The panel is introduced by Andrea Douglas, Curator of the University of Virginia Art Museum.
